Q: Is 27,759,286 a Prime Number?
A: No, 27,759,286 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 27759286 can be evenly divided by 1 2 2,791 4,973 5,582 9,946 13,879,643 and 27,759,286, with no remainder.
Since 27,759,286 cannot be divided by just 1 and 27,759,286, it is not a prime number.
